Japan likely spent JPY3.37 to JPY3.57 trillion for July 11 Yen intervention – BoJ data

Data released by the Bank of Japan (BoJ) on Friday showed that Japanese authorities may have spent  JPY3.37 trillion to JPY3.57 trillion on July 11 to stem the rapid decline in the local currency, per Reuters.
